We then made a decision to walk a further three kilometers to the Stratosphere Tower. At the ticket office they gave us "seniors" rates to go to the observation deck (12USD) which we found quite strange to be offered this deal. Once at the top there are thrill rides one can do - ride the up and down machine on top of the observation floors - take the angled carriage that tries to tip you over on top of the observation floors - and the jump off the structure from the observation level. All these "thrills" are out in the open!!! As you can see in pictures 3 and 4 why would you want to jump out of a perfectly good building???
